Some North African Turning Points in Christian Apologetics

The Journal of Ecclesiastical History, 2006
Apologetics take their place beside miracles of healing and courage in the face of persecution as an important means of furthering the early Christian mission. In the first two centuries AD, when the popular perception was that Christianity was closely allied to Judaism, the argument from Old Testament prophecy was important.
